**Action item (PM-214, Coldvault archival):** Automate archiving of cold storage buckets older than the retention cutoff. Manual sweeps missed two regions last quarter and blew the storage budget. Owner: infra rotation. Sweep cadence, batch size, and age thresholds must be config-driven, not hardcoded, so on-call can tune under load. Dry-run mode required before first prod run. Proposed defaults for review at sync are below.

limits module of fahog-kahop:
CAPS = {
    "fraeth": 189,
    "drumir": 842,
}

[ ] FeedLint validator: confirm the Orvex podcast feed suite passes all 212 conformance cases, including the new enclosure-size checks added for Tidepool partners. Verify the malformed-GUID fixtures still fail loudly and that the validator exits nonzero on namespace errors. Tag the release only after the staging crawl completes clean. Record the validator build against this checklist by pasting the token that appears below.

session token of kahog-bahif = htk9_f63daec35

Account recovery for the Ledgerline billing worker: during blue-green deploys, the green stack uses a separate service account. If that account locks mid-cutover, open the recovery console, select the green pool, and confirm ownership. The console will then prompt for the standing passphrase, which is the following.

recovery phrase for yajof-bagap: oliwyn-ulaael

When reviewing changes to Quotaline's per-tenant rate limiting, check that bucket refill intervals remain aligned with the billing tier table; drift between the two caused the Marlowbrook incident last quarter. Tenant overrides must go through the admin API, never direct config edits. The limiter falls back to global defaults if the tier lookup fails, so verify that path is tested. To run the limiter locally against the staging tier service, add this line to your env file.

sealed setting: LEDGER_TOKEN20=6148d35bbb480b0ab79e

Ticket #—Studio Booking, Lanthorn Annex

Hi contractors — the recording studio on level 2 is yours Thursday for the training videos. Heads up: the soundproof door self-locks, so prop nothing and take your kit in one go. Lights and the camera rig are on the wall panel inside. To get in, punch in the code below.

turnstile pass: bdg-YEOZLM-79341408